  • I downloaded apps purchased with another Apple ID. But my data is missing. What can I do to get them back? I have a different iCloud id.

    I downloaded apps purchased with another Apple ID. But my data is missing. What can I do to get them back? I have a different iCloud id.

    All apps are tied forever to the Apple ID used to obtain them, that is also true with In-App purchases.
    Content bought using one Apple ID cannot be merged or transferred to another Apple ID.

  • How can I transfer all iTunes purchases from one apple id to another

    How can I transfer all iTunes purchases from one apple id to another?

    Delmar Ford wrote:
    Don't agree. I have two accounts, one for work which I set up years ago and bought a few tracks. I've recently bought iPhone and iPad and created a home ID and wanted to transfer the old purchaces. Everyone says it can't be done, but I've done it.
    1. on the iPhone/iPad change your "store" Apple ID to the one you want ot transfer from.
    2. go into iTune on the device and download the purchaces.
    3. on you PC/Mac change the iTunes login to the same as the device's ID
    4. sync your device
    5. change both ID's back and the purchaces stay on both iTunes and your device.
    Delmar,
    The procedure you describe is putting content from two different IDs into a single library, which can readily be done.
    However, each item of purchased content will still be tied to the ID from which it was originally purchased, and they will be treated separately for purposes of Cloud, Match, Purchase History, etc.

  • Can I move in-app purchases from one iPad to another?

    There are a couple of my iPad's apps which I've used to make in-app purchases. If I get a new iPad, then sync these apps to it, will these in-app purchases 'survive'? Or do I have to buy them again?

    Yes you can restore from the backup of the iPad 1. You will be restoring all this information here. I made "in-App Purchases" bold and larger so that it will stand out. The "settings" of the new iPad as you are thinking about it would really be the new features - the settings of any iPad are what the iOS does on the device.
    You will have to sync your media back to the iPad - your apps, music, photos, movies, books, TV shows - but all of the information below will be restored to the new iPad when you restore from the backup. I copied this information below from this link.
    iTunes: About iOS Backups
    iTunes will back up the following information
    Contacts* and Contact Favorites (regularly sync contacts to a computer or cloud service such as iCloud to back them up).
    App Store Application data including in-app purchases (except the Application itself, its tmp and Caches folder).
    Application settings, preferences, and data, including documents.
    Autofill for webpages.
    CalDAV and subscribed calendar accounts.
    Calendar accounts.
    Calendar events.
    Call history.
    Camera Roll (Photos, screenshots, images saved, and videos taken. Videos greater than 2 GB are backed up with iOS 4.0 and later.)
    Note: For devices without a camera, Camera Roll is called Saved Photos.
    Game Center account.
    Home screen arrangement.
    In-app purchases.
    Keychain (this includes email account passwords, Wi-Fi passwords, and passwords you enter into websites and some other applications. If you encrypt the backup with iOS 4 and later, you can transfer the keychain information to the new device. With an unencrypted backup, you can restore the keychain only to the same iOS device. If you are restoring to a new device with an unencrypted backup, you will need to enter these passwords again.)
    List of External Sync Sources (Mobile Me, Exchange ActiveSync).
    Location service preferences for apps and websites you have allowed to use your location.
    Mail accounts (mail messages are not backed up).
    Managed Configurations/Profiles. When restoring a backup to a different device, all settings related to the configuration profiles will not be restored (accounts, restrictions, or anything else that can be specified through a configuration profile). Note that accounts and settings that are not associated with a configuration profile will still be restored.
    Map bookmarks, recent searches, and the current location displayed in Maps.
    Microsoft Exchange account configurations.
    Network settings (saved Wi-Fi hotspots, VPN settings, network preferences).
    Nike + iPod saved workouts and settings.
    Notes.
    Offline web application cache/database.
    Paired Bluetooth devices (which can only be used if restored to the same phone that did the backup).
    Safari bookmarks, cookies, history, offline data, and currently open pages.
    Saved suggestion corrections (these are saved automatically as you reject suggested corrections).
    Messages (iMessage and carrier SMS or MMS pictures and videos).
    Trusted hosts that have certificates that cannot be verified.
    Voice memos.
    Voicemail token. (This is not the voicemail password, but is used for validation when connecting. This is only restored to a phone with the same phone number on the SIM card).
    Wallpapers.
    Web clips.
    YouTube bookmarks and history.
    * Your contacts are part of the backup to preserve recent calls and favorites lists. Back up your contacts to a supported personal information manager (PIM), iCloud, or another cloud-based service to avoid any potential contact data loss.
